    Hardcover. Condition: Very Good. First Edition. Bound in original tan paper wraps. Illustrated with 50 full page plates, charts & many drawing in text. Each issue has ads & an index in the final issue of each volume.1885 & 1886: published In 9 monthly numbers. 1887 on: published quarterly. {1885} Vol 1, No 1-9 224pp. {1886} Vol 2, No 1-9 + 9a, 166pp. {1887} Vol 3, NO 1-4, 80pp. {1888} Vol 4, NO 1-4, 180pp. {1889} VOL 5, No 1-4, 119pp. {1890} Vol 6, No 1-4, 122pp. {1891} Vol 7, No 1-4, 141pp. {1892} Vo 8, No 1-4, 120pp. {1893} Vol 9, No 1-4, 129pp. {1894} Vol 10, No 1-4, 145pp. {1895} Vol 11, No 1-4, 119pp. All covers present. Some with edge chipping and color fading. Condition ranges from G to VG+: most are VG. From the estate of Charles S. Schultz (1839-1924). Mr. Schultz was a 19th century scientist, financeer & world traveller from Montclair, N. J. He was one of the founders of the Society and served in many positions. A few of his papers relating to his term as president of the Society are included. He apparently read each journal from cover-to-cover and made notations in pencil as he saw fit. The journal contained articles on various aspects of microscopy, including techniques, methods, and discoveries. It featured prominent figures such as Simon Henry Gage and George F. Atkinson.
